Mixcloud offers monetization options for Pro creators.

Step 1: Setting up your Account
To set up your account, we will need to collect additional details from you via our payment processor, Stripe. This is so we can pay out your earnings on Mixcloud.
To start your application visit www.mixcloud.com/settings/payments/ using a desktop device and click on the button labelled `Setup Payments`.
Step 2: Tip Preferences
When you have completed setting up your account you will be able to choose where your tip buttons will be displayed on Mixcloud.
Make sure you have ticked the locations where you want your tip buttons to be visible, and then you are ready to begin promoting your tips

Updating your payment settings
You can update your payment details and tip locations by returning to www.mixcloud.com/settings/payments/ via a desktop device. Clicking on 'View Balance' will open your portal. Click on 'Account' this will show you the details currently saved for your account. To update any details find the section you wish to update, and click on the pencil tool to begin editing.
Visiting https://www.mixcloud.com/settings/payments/incoming/ will show you your Tip Preference where you can update where your tip buttons will be displayed on Mixcloud at any time.
